- 2 3/4 cups of water, plus more, if necessary
- 1 1/2 cups jasmine rice
- 3/4 teaspoon salt
- Bring the water to a boil in a medium saucepan.
- Stir in the rice; cover and reduce the heat to low.
- Simmer for 15 minutes until all of the water is absorbed.
- Taste the rice; if it is still too firm, add a few more tablespoons of water.
- Cover the pan and let the rice absorb the water off of the heat.
